Home » cybersecurity » Want to find out when a user’s password is due to expire? Discover the Check When Password Expires Powershell script

Want to find out when a user’s password is due to expire? Discover the Check When Password Expires Powershell script

Want to find out when a user’s password is due to expire? The Check When Password Expires Powershell script is an efficient, straightforward solution for obtaining this information. This Powershell script quickly provides all the essential details regarding a user’s password expiration. Understanding the expiration timeline of passwords is crucial for any organization to maintain its security protocols. By utilizing the Check When Password Expires Powershell script, you can efficiently oversee your Windows user accounts and enhance your system’s security. Keywords: password expiration, Check When Password Expires Powershell script

1. Checking Password Expiration in Powershell Is Easy

It turns out, checking the expiration date of your password in Powershell is easier than you may think. In a few simple steps, you can get a quick glimpse if your password is still valid or not.

  • Step 1: Open the Powershell window. Type in the command net user and press Enter.
  • Step 2: You will be presented with two pieces of information: account expiration date and password expiration date.

If your account and password are both marked as “Never”, it means your password won’t expire any time soon. On the other hand, if it displays a date, then you know that your password will expire on that date. In this case, it is recommended that you update your password before the expiration date to avoid any potential issues.

2. Remember You Check When Password Expires Powershell

Powershell Can Help You Improve Password Security

Have you ever forgotten to change an expired password or created an overly weak one? With Powershell, never again. Powershell is a scripting language used by administrators to automate system processes. It can help improve password security more quickly and easily than manual maintenance.

Powershell can be used to:

  • Set and enforce password expiration dates
  • Ensure strong passwords are used
  • Generate random passwords quickly and reliably
  • Copy and store passwords securely

Once Powershell is set up with the right parameters, you can effectively manage the security of your password system with minimal effort. You are also able to generate passwords meets passwords with complex requirements. Powershell also offers the benefit of storing passwords into a safe, secure location. With Powershell as your password helper, you can rest assured that security is maintained and passwords are changed on time.

3. Setting Up Automated Email Reminders for Password Expirations

One of the most important security control points for any ganization is periodically changing passwords. The security of the accounts or systems is greatly enhanced if the passwords are regularly updated. Automated email notifications are the most effective way to inform users of their imminent password expiration. Setting up automated email reminders for password expiration requires a few steps.

  • Create a message template and reminder schedule: This should include the time frame and content for the reminder emails. Messages should include the account to which the password belongs, instructions on how to update the password, contact information in case the user has any difficulty, and details of any default passwords.
  • Determine who to send notifications to: The type of users who should receive the automated notifications should be established before the system is set up. This could include all active accounts in the system or only accounts that regularly access sensitive data.
  • Implement an automatic notification system: An automated notification system should be configured with the message templates and reminder schedules created. This can be done through a dedicated system or on a mail server. It should also be configured to send out notifications to the correct user groups.

By following these steps, you can ensure that your organization has automated email reminders for its password expiration process. This is a vital security control that should not be overlooked. In order to minimize any potential security risks, automatic notifications should be set up immediately.

4. Eliminate Passwords from Expiring with Powershell

Eliminating Password Expirations

This can easily be done with Powershell. With just a few commands, you can make sure your passwords stay secure and never expire. Here are a few commands you will need to use:

  • Set-ADAccountPassword
  • Set-ADUser
  • Set-ADAccountControl

These commands are used to set the password for the account, change the user’s password expiration setting, and make sure the account control is set respectively. After entering in these commands, your passwords will be securely protected and will never expire. With Powershell, you can easily take the hassle out of password expirations.

Password expiration dates and policy enforcement options are crucial aspects of ensuring optimal cybersecurity for businesses. Implementing multi-factor authentication (2FA) and self-service password reset options can further enhance the security of user accounts. Access management systems like SolarWinds Admin Bundle for Active Directory provide comprehensive solutions for managing user access rights and privileges. Compliance management tools help businesses meet regulatory requirements and address configuration management needs. With features like alert management and reporting functions, businesses can stay on top of potential security risks and performance issues. The use of AI-powered analytics platforms can also help organizations gain valuable insights into their cybersecurity posture and make informed decisions. (Source: SolarWinds)

A comprehensive list of keywords related to user management and password expiration is defined here. This list includes terms such as List of Users, user password expiry date, 30-day free trial, task automation, domain controller, password policy enforcement options, Self-service password reset, Single sign-on, cloud service, and Remote Access Plus Enterprise. These keywords are essential for understanding the complexities of managing user credentials and enforcing secure password policies in larger networks. Platforms such as Collectives™ on Stack Overflow, Access SolarWinds, and Lepide Data Security Platform provide advanced solutions for password management and access rights management systems. With the increasing focus on privileged access security and compliance reporting, businesses are constantly seeking efficient ways to secure their data and streamline user management processes. The incorporation of AI-powered unified analytics platforms and cloud-native identity platforms has revolutionized the way businesses manage their user accounts and access properties. By utilizing these technologies, organizations can effectively enhance their security measures and mitigate the risks associated with password issues and unauthorized access.

Source:
– solarwinds.com

Password expiration management is a critical aspect of cybersecurity for businesses of all sizes. It is important for single users and user accounts to regularly update their passwords to ensure the security of sensitive information. The Command Prompt can be used to access password expiration details and select object information in a readable format. Analyzers for password expiration help businesses identify and address any issues related to password expiration dates. Password management activities, such as user portal self-service password reset and single sign-on, provide a convenient and secure way for users to manage their passwords. The use of complex passwords and custom password policies can further enhance security measures. Access domains, login portals, and user access management platforms offer businesses comprehensive solutions for managing passwords and access controls. Additionally, compliance reporting and configuration management frameworks help businesses stay compliant with industry regulations. (Source: xxx)

In the realm of cybersecurity and user account management, the issue of password expiration dates and security is a crucial aspect to consider for businesses of all sizes. Setting user password expiration dates offers an added layer of protection against potential security breaches. This can be particularly important for mid-sized and large businesses, as well as mid-sized businesses, which may have a higher risk of cyber attacks. Implementing a comprehensive platform for workforce security, such as a cloud AI-powered unified analytics platform, can help in monitoring access logins and ensuring compliance with current configurations and compliance requirements. Additionally, features like 2FA (two-factor authentication) and self-service password reset options provide additional security measures for user accounts. Businesses can take advantage of trial periods, such as a 15-day free trial or a CHOICE 30-day free trial, to test out these security measures before committing to a platform. By staying up-to-date on the latest security features and tools, businesses can better protect their sensitive data and prevent unauthorized access to their systems. Sources: Cybersecurity and Infrastructure Security Agency (CISA), National Institute of Standards and Technology (NIST), Microsoft Security.

Comparison of Platform Features

Features Number of Offerings
User password reset 3
Single sign-on option 2
Access portal with 2FA 2
Admin supervision tools 1
Custom threshold-based alerts 1
Technical support team 1

FAQs about Check When Password Expires Powershell

Q: What is the best way to check when a password expires using PowerShell?
A: PowerShell is a powerful tool that you can use to easily check when a password is about to expire. To do this, you can use the Get-ADUser cmdlet with the parameter -properties passwordlastset to display the exact date and time of when the user’s password will expire.

Q: What is Active Directory and why is it important for password management?
A: Active Directory is a directory service developed by Microsoft for Windows domain networks. It allows administrators to manage and secure resources such as users, computers, and other devices within a network. Active Directory plays a crucial role in password management as it enables the enforcement of password expiration policies, password complexity requirements, and access controls for user accounts.

Q: How can Active Directory help organizations enforce password expiration policies?
A: Active Directory allows administrators to set password expiration policies for user accounts. This means that users are required to change their passwords after a specified period, such as every 30, 60, or 90 days. By enforcing password expiration policies, organizations can enhance security by regularly rotating passwords and reducing the risk of unauthorized access.

Q: What are some key features of Active Directory Users and Computers for managing user passwords?
A: Active Directory Users and Computers is a management tool that allows administrators to create and manage user accounts within an Active Directory environment. Some key features for managing user passwords include the ability to view and edit user password expiration dates, reset user passwords, and enforce password policies such as minimum length and complexity requirements.

Q: How can organizations automate password management tasks using Active Directory?
A: Organizations can automate password management tasks in Active Directory using PowerShell scripts and command-line queries. For example, administrators can use PowerShell cmdlets like `Get-ADUser` and `Set-ADUser` to retrieve and modify user password expiration dates, enforce password policies, and send reminders to users about upcoming password expirations.

Q: What are some best practices for password management in Active Directory?
A: Some best practices for password management in Active Directory include implementing meaningful password rotation policies, allowing users to create open-ended passwords, conducting regular password audits, using password management tools, and educating users about password security. These practices can help organizations enhance security and reduce the risk of password-related issues.

Conclusion

The easiest way to manage and check your passwords and when they expire is to create a FREE account. With LOgMeOnce, you can store, protect, generate, and manage the passwords you use most often, all with accuracy and security – but without the hassle. Plus, the added benefit of never having to worry about when your passwords are going to expire! Check When Password Expires Powershell with more accuracy and security using LogMeOnce.

Search

Category

Protect your passwords, for FREE

How convenient can passwords be? Download LogMeOnce Password Manager for FREE now and be more secure than ever.